Public Member Functions | Friends

js::AutoIdRooter Class Reference

#include <jscntxt.h>

Inheritance diagram for js::AutoIdRooter:
Collaboration diagram for js::AutoIdRooter:

List of all members.

Public Member Functions

 AutoIdRooter (JSContext *cx, jsid id=INT_TO_JSID(0) JS_GUARD_OBJECT_NOTIFIER_PARAM)
jsid id ()
jsidaddr ()

Friends

void AutoGCRooter::trace (JSTracer *trc)
void MarkRuntime (JSTracer *trc)

Constructor & Destructor Documentation

js::AutoIdRooter::AutoIdRooter ( JSContext cx,
jsid  id = INT_TO_JSID(0) JS_GUARD_OBJECT_NOTIFIER_PARAM 
) [inline, explicit]

Member Function Documentation

jsid* js::AutoIdRooter::addr (  )  [inline]
jsid js::AutoIdRooter::id (  )  [inline]

Friends And Related Function Documentation

void AutoGCRooter::trace ( JSTracer trc  )  [friend]
void MarkRuntime ( JSTracer trc  )  [friend]

Reimplemented from js::AutoGCRooter.


The documentation for this class was generated from the following file: